MIDWEST RECRUITING: Pair of state’s best snipers, Blackwell and Jergens, commit in-state at OU and CMU

Two of the state’s best shooters on the basketball court found homes at the Division I college level over the weekend and both are staying in Michigan:
East Kentwood’s Alona Blackwell committed to Oakland University and Marcellus Howardsville Christian’s Dylan Jergens committed to Central Michigan.
Blackwell connected on 45 percent of her 3-point bombs last year. Her backcourt mate Mo Barnes committed to South Carolina State earlier this fall.
As sophomores, Blackwell and Barnes helped lead East Kentwood into the Class A state finals.
Jergens was a first-team all-state selection out of Class D in 2018 and took his Howardsville Christian club on a trip to the quarterfinals. He fired in 32 points per game as a junior and hit close to 50 percent of his shots from beyond the arc.
